Russia and Ukraine confirmed Friday that they had agreed to a three-day ceasefire announced by U.S. President Donald Trump that will run from May 9 to May 11.

Trump's announcement on Truth Social also ‌said the two countries, locked in more than four years of conflict, would exchange 1,000 prisoners of war each.

Both Kyiv and Moscow have accused the other of violating ceasefires declared separately this week as Russia readies to hold a Victory Day parade on May 9, marking the Soviet Union's 1945 victory over Nazi Germany...
